How they compare
South Korea currently reports 137 against 122 in Colombia, a difference of 15.
That makes South Korea's figure about 1.1 times Colombia's.
The two have swapped places 5 times across 9 shared years of data; in 2014 it was Colombia ahead.
Colombia ranks 27th and South Korea ranks 25th of 120 countries.
Colombia has averaged higher in every one of the 2 decades both report.
